Jeju Olle Course 6
The route is 13.3 km long, takes about 4 to 5 hours, and the difficulty level is low. It is a route that passes both the coast and downtown by starting at Soesokkak Bridge, passing through downtown Seogwipo, Lee, Jung-seop Street and a path above Cheonjiyeon Falls, and connecting to Oedolgae Rock. This is a relatively flat path. There is a volcanic cone near the beginning and it passes by a heavy forest, but the road is not too rugged.
